We need to know if it's possible to add query parameters in the URL of a dynamic form, so the form is already filled, (If the customfield exists)
Put the URL and in the URL add the custom fielf with value.
For exemple:
URL original: https://myweb.atlassian.net/servicedesk/customer/portal/2/create/425
What we want: https://myweb.atlassian.net/servicedesk/customer/portal/2/create/425?customfield_10480="test@test.com"
Hi @Eduard Diez that's possible with the "native" request form, just the way you describe it, it works fine with "description" or "summary" fields, I did not check with others though.
But this will not work with the "Forms" type fields as their value is stored in the "value" attribute of the HTML object and not its body, which is unaccessible without Javascript.
